To address the issue of low energy utilization efficiency in the unsteady exhaust process of pulse detonation ramjet engines, which arises from throat choking and wave reflection, a passive adaptive nozzle is proposed. Numerical simulations were employed to investigate the control mechanism of this configuration on the flow field, as well as the effects of spring load on engine performance. The results indicate that the nozzle achieves adaptive geometric adjustment through the dynamic balance between aerodynamic loading and spring restoring force, effectively suppressing shock accumulation and Mach reflection in the throat region and, thereby, alleviating aerodynamic blockage during the initial exhaust phase. When the maximum spring load is 240 N, optimal phase synchronization between the mechanical response frequency and the pressure decay rate is achieved, significantly reducing losses associated with over-expansion and under-expansion. The cycle-averaged thrust is increased by 38%.
